    Factors Influencing the Market

    Several key factors influence the dynamics of the Barbados real estate market. Understanding these elements is essential for anyone considering buying property in Barbados or making a Barbados property investment. Firstly, the island's strong tourism industry plays a vital role. The consistent influx of tourists drives demand for rental properties and vacation homes, making it a lucrative investment opportunity for many. The island's attractive tax regime is another significant factor. Barbados offers various tax incentives for foreign investors, including favorable property tax rates and no inheritance tax. These benefits make the island a tax-efficient destination for property ownership. Economic stability is crucial. Barbados boasts a stable political environment and a well-developed economy, which provides investors with confidence and security. The government's policies to attract foreign investment are also a key driver. Initiatives such as the Barbados Welcome Stamp, which allows remote workers to live on the island for a year, have further boosted the demand for properties. Location, of course, is everything. Prime locations, such as those along the west and south coasts, typically command higher prices due to their proximity to beaches, amenities, and attractions. Infrastructure developments also impact the market. Improvements to roads, utilities, and connectivity enhance the appeal of different areas and drive investment. Furthermore, global economic conditions and interest rates can significantly affect the market. Changes in interest rates can influence mortgage rates and affect buyer behavior. The availability of financing options also plays a role. Easy access to mortgages and favorable lending terms can make property investment more accessible. Finally, the island's reputation as a safe and desirable place to live is a major factor. The friendly locals, the relaxed lifestyle, and the overall quality of life make Barbados an attractive destination for both investors and those seeking a permanent home. By taking these factors into account, you can better navigate the Barbados real estate market and make informed investment decisions.

    Where to Find the Best Properties in Barbados

    Alright, now let's get down to the exciting part: finding the best properties! The best places to buy property in Barbados often depend on your lifestyle, preferences, and investment goals. Some locations are known for luxury, while others offer a more laid-back vibe. Let’s dive in and explore some prime spots. The Platinum Coast, specifically the west coast, is synonymous with Barbados luxury real estate. Areas like Sandy Lane, Holetown, and Paynes Bay boast stunning beachfront villas, exclusive condos, and world-class amenities. This is where you'll find high-end properties with breathtaking ocean views and easy access to pristine beaches. Moving down to the south coast, you'll discover a more vibrant and energetic atmosphere. St. Lawrence Gap, Hastings, and Rockley offer a mix of condos, apartments, and townhouses, with lively nightlife, restaurants, and shops nearby. This area is ideal for those seeking a more social and active lifestyle. The east coast, with its rugged beauty and natural landscapes, offers a different kind of charm. Areas like Bathsheba and Cattlewash are perfect for those who appreciate a tranquil environment and stunning views. While you might not find the same level of luxury as on the west coast, you'll discover unique properties with a distinct appeal. If you're looking for value and affordability, consider areas in the central and northern parts of the island. St. Thomas and St. Peter offer a range of properties, from family homes to investment opportunities, often at more competitive prices. However, keep in mind that the cost of living in Barbados will vary based on your location. The prices can be significantly higher in prime areas, so you need to factor in your budget when making your choice. Also, consider the accessibility of amenities, such as schools, hospitals, and shopping centers. Proximity to these services can greatly enhance your quality of life. Researching the neighborhoods and consulting with Barbados real estate agents is key to finding the perfect property in the ideal location. They can provide valuable insights into the market and help you make informed decisions.

    Property Types and Their Appeal

    Now, let's explore the various property types you'll find when you're buying property in Barbados. Each type offers unique advantages, catering to different lifestyles and investment goals. First up, we have beachfront villas. These properties are the pinnacle of luxury, offering direct access to the beach, stunning ocean views, and often, private pools and amenities. They are a prime choice for those seeking a lavish lifestyle or a high-end rental investment. Condos and apartments are another popular option. They provide a more convenient and low-maintenance lifestyle, often with shared amenities like swimming pools, gyms, and security. Condos are ideal for those looking for a lock-and-leave property or a rental investment with easy management. Townhouses offer a balance between the space of a house and the convenience of a condo. They often come with private outdoor areas and shared amenities. These properties are suitable for families or those seeking a bit more privacy. Land parcels are a fantastic option if you have a vision for your dream home. Buying land allows you to customize your property, choosing the design, size, and features that suit your specific needs and preferences. It’s also a good long-term investment, as land values often appreciate. Plantation homes are historical properties that exude charm and character. These homes are often located in rural areas and offer a unique living experience, with spacious layouts and beautiful surroundings. They are ideal for those seeking a distinctive property with a touch of history. Investment properties are another key area to consider. These can be any of the above types, purchased with the intention of generating rental income or capital appreciation. The Barbados real estate market offers a wide range of investment opportunities, from short-term vacation rentals to long-term residential leases. When considering property types, think about your lifestyle and investment goals. Do you prefer luxury and low maintenance, or do you have a vision for a custom-built home? Are you looking for a rental income or capital appreciation? Researching different property types and consulting with experienced Barbados real estate agents will help you make an informed decision. They can provide valuable insights into each property type's pros and cons, market values, and potential for investment.

    The Cost of Living and Investment Considerations

    Okay, let's talk numbers! Understanding the cost of living in Barbados is crucial for anyone considering a move or investment. The costs can vary depending on your lifestyle and location, so it's essential to do your research and budget accordingly. Generally, the cost of living in Barbados is higher than in many other Caribbean islands. However, the lifestyle, quality of life, and the island's many benefits often outweigh the higher costs. Housing costs, of course, will be a significant factor. Property prices can vary widely based on location, type, and size. The Barbados luxury real estate market commands higher prices, especially in prime locations along the west coast. But you can find more affordable options in other areas. Groceries, dining, and entertainment can also add up. The island imports a significant amount of its food and goods, which can impact prices. Eating at local restaurants is usually more affordable than dining at upscale establishments. Transportation costs, including car ownership, gas, and public transport, are another consideration. The island has a well-developed road network, but public transport options can be limited. Healthcare costs are typically reasonable, with a range of public and private healthcare facilities available. The quality of healthcare is generally high. Utilities, such as electricity, water, and internet, should also be factored into your budget. The cost can vary based on your usage and the size of your property. Property taxes and insurance are also essential costs. Property taxes are relatively low, but insurance costs can be significant, especially for beachfront properties. Beyond the cost of living in Barbados, it's important to consider other investment factors. The potential for rental income is a key consideration, especially if you're looking to invest in a vacation property. Researching the rental market and consulting with Barbados real estate agents can help you assess the rental potential of different properties. The long-term appreciation of property values is another crucial factor. The Barbados real estate market has historically shown steady growth, but it's important to research the potential for property value appreciation in specific locations. Considering your long-term goals and consulting with financial advisors can help you make informed investment decisions. They can provide valuable insights into tax implications, investment strategies, and financial planning.
